A new IM app from Samsung called ChatON will launch in September on all platforms.
The Skype-alike IM service allows users on many different Operating Systems to text, group chat and image / video share for free.
What’s more, not only will the new IM service run on Samsung’s Bada OS but it will also run on iOS, Android and BlackBerry platforms.
The new service from Samsung will be available in two versions: a basic one and another more complex version that allows users to comment on other profiles, send animated messages and visualize their most frequently contacted friends. A web-based version is planned.
Samsung have described ChatON as a true global mobile communications platform that reinvents and democratises mobile commication. It will launch in 120 countries and in 62 languages. It is expected but to be on show at IFA this week.
